Linux基础之计划任务

article/2025/9/15 13:18:59

在Linux的运维中,我们经常会使用到计划任务,所谓计划任务就是在某个时间让计算机做某件事情。我们可以将计划任务分为一次性的调度执行和循环调度执行。

一、一次性调度执行

一次性调度执行在实际情况中使用少于循环调度执行。在Linux操作系统中使用at <TIMESPEC> 命令即可,这里的TIMESPEC指的是时间,命令的意思就是,在某个时间干什么。输入命令后会进入一个界面:

在at>我们就可以之间输入我们想要的命令了,输入完成后使用CTRL+D即可退出。下面我们举个例子:

那么我们如何查询计算机中的计划任务呢?使用atq命令即可。当计划任务完成后,系统会通过邮件来通知我们。

二、循环调度执行

说到循环调度执行cron就不得不说crontab,crontab是一个命令,常见于Linux操作系统中,用于设置周期性的执行某写命令。该命令会从标准输入设备读取指令,并存放到crontab文件中,从而进行读取和执行。

首先我们要确保crond程序正在运行,可以通过systemctl status crond 命令来查询crond状态。、

其次我们要知道计划任务存储的位置:/etc/spool/cron

接下来我们来了解循环调度任务的管理方式

创建计划:crontab -e 这里要注意计划是基于用户的,当前用户编辑的任务,其他用户无法查询。当然root可以通过crontab -u 来管理其他用户的计划任务。当输入crontab -e后我们会进入一个编辑界面,输入即可。

查询计划:crontab -l

删除计划:crontab -r

我们还需要明白创建计划的语法格式

其语法格式为:* * * * * command,即时间+命令,这五个*分别代表分时日月周。当对应的位置为*时表示该位置的每个时间都执行。例如:

0 2 * * * ls 每月每天的每天两点执行ls命令

其中还有一些特殊含义的表示如:*/ 表示每隔多长时间;x-x多久到多久

注意正常情况下,我们要么说那个月的那天那小时那分钟,要么就是那周的那小时那分钟;如果周和月天同时出现,他们之间是且的关系,即这个周和这个月天都执行。


http://chatgpt.dhexx.cn/article/VY4lbwOq.shtml

相关文章

linux(计划任务)

一、概念 计划任务就是按照计划定时的去执行任务 二、crond程序--是linux里负责执行计划任务的程序 &#xff08;1&#xff09;使用crontab命令调用crond进程 &#xff08;2&#xff09;crond程序--每隔一分钟去检查是否有计划任务要执行. 2、crond进程的启动、重启、停止 …

Excel2019打开文件时会同时打开一个名为Sheet1的未保存空白工作簿

因为安装了MySQL导致 解决办法&#xff1a; 1、右键EXCEL以管理员身份打开 2、点击“文件”——“选项”——“加载项” 在下方“管理”的下拉框中选择“COM加载项” 点击“转到”&#xff0c;在弹出的界面中取消MySQL For Excel的勾选——确定 再次打开Excel便不会出现打开…

EXCEL每次打开文件都会出现一个空白sheet1窗口

不需要禁用所有加载项&#xff0c;禁用所有的加载项会影响功能&#xff0c;找到COM加载项&#xff0c;转到&#xff0c;取消勾选MySQL的加载项&#xff0c;取消后没有自动创建的sheet1工作簿了&#xff0c;希望有帮助

“EXCEL 文件打开后,显示空白”的解决方法

今天遇到一个很奇怪的问题&#xff0c;一个Excel文件&#xff0c;大小大概50K左右&#xff0c;里面肯定是有内容的。 但打开后&#xff0c;显示的却是空白&#xff0c;如下图&#xff1a; 临时解决方案&#xff1a; 选择打开方式“使用IE打开”&#xff0c;之后弹出的对话框&am…

excel表格打开灰色,没有内容

1、修改注册列表&#xff0c;快捷键 winR,然后输入regedit,回车进入&#xff1b; 2、找 HKEY_CLASSES_ROOT ; Excel.Sheet.12 ; shell ; open ; command ; 3、双击右侧“默认”图标编辑&#xff0c;将数值最后的/dde修改成"%1"&#x1f62d;"%1"与前面的…

已解决:EXCEL每次打开文件都会再出现一个空白sheet1文件

问题描述 安装过MySQL后&#xff0c;它自动关联到excel &#xff0c;以引用其数据源。但是这样一来&#xff0c;每次打开&#xff0c;都会加载一个新的文件sheet1&#xff0c;每次都得手动关闭&#xff1b;在网上搜了一大堆&#xff08;什么禁用相关COM加载项&#xff0c;等等…

Excel2016打开文件空白

安装Office 2016&#xff0c;打开excel文件&#xff0c;显示空白 解决方案 winr,输入regedit定位到HKEY_CLASSES_ROOT\Excel.Sheet.12\shell\Open\command将原值修后加上"%1"(包括英文半角双引号,前面有一空格)&#xff0c;修改以后为 "C:\Program Files\Micros…

Excel打开之后没有内容显示一片空白

打开一个有内容的excel表格&#xff0c;发现没有任何显示&#xff0c;一片空白 解决办法&#xff1a; 开始 — 运行 — regedit 修改HKEY_CLASSES_ROOT\Excel.Sheet.12\shell\Open\command项默认值 原值&#xff1a; "C:\Program Files\Microsoft Office\Root\Offic…

直接打开xls、xlsx文件,Excel显示灰色空白

。。。 最近我需要使用visio&#xff0c;但是我的office365里没有&#xff0c;于是我下载了一个visio 2016&#xff0c;安装的时候连着office2016一同安装了&#xff0c;不知道能不能共存&#xff0c;之后直接打开xls、xlsx等文件会出现灰色空白&#xff0c;必须进入excel程序…

【软件】Excel打开空白,需要在里面再次选择文件位置打开

前面介绍了Excel打开报错 0xc0000022的解决办法&#xff0c;方法请点击连接&#xff1a; https://blog.csdn.net/qq_26741933/article/details/111225800 但是发现打开表格全部是灰色&#xff0c;需要点击"文件"--“打开” 选择文件位置才能打开&#xff1a; 需要修…

Excel:打开后有空白的Sheet1

我是在装了MySQL 5.8以后&#xff0c;就出现了这个问题。 无论开什么Excel文件&#xff0c;甚至直接打开excel这个程序&#xff0c;都会出现一个空白的Sheet1。 查到了资料&#xff0c;禁用MySQL的加载项即可。 Excel - 文件 - 选项 - 加载项 - MySQL For Excel - 管理选到“…

office2016中EXCEL文件第一次打开是空白文档,第二次才能打开处理方式

1、开始–>运行–>regedit2、修改HKEY_CLASSES_ROOT\Excel.Sheet.12\shell\Open\command项默认值。原值&#xff1a;C:\Program Files\Microsoft Office\Root\Office16\EXCEL.EXE增加"%1"&#xff0c;如下&#xff1a; C:\Program Files\Microsoft Office\Root…

解决“打开Excel文件时会同时打开一个名为Sheet1的未保存空白工作簿”的问题

问题描述 在一次偶然的请款下&#xff0c;我发现在打开本机上的所有Excel文件时&#xff0c;都会自动打开一个名为“Sheet1”的未保存的空白工作簿&#xff0c;虽然不影响原有工作簿的使用&#xff0c;但是每次都要手动关闭空白的工作簿&#xff0c;让人很恼火。如果是打开Exce…

关于EasyExcel出现空白数据列的问题

NoArgsConstructor AllArgsConstructor Data Builder public class Title {ExcelProperty(value "字符串标题")private String stringTitle;ExcelProperty(value "日期标题")private Date dateTitle;ExcelProperty(value "数字标题")private …

VBA小代码--确认筛选后的第一个可见单元格的行号

Sub test()MsgBox (Rows("2:" & Rows.Count).SpecialCells(12).Row) End Sub另附vba SpecialCells(Type,Value) 参数说明 下面内容转自https://www.cnblogs.com/hdl217/p/3494790.html Range.SpecialCells 方法可以返回一个 Range 对象&#xff0c;该对象代表与…

Excel VBA:实现自动下拉填充公式至最后一行

问题场景&#xff1a; 如下所示&#xff0c;需要根据B列“项目”内容&#xff0c;查找G-H列中&#xff0c;各个项目是属于支出还是收入&#xff0c;再匹配填充进D列中。 PS&#xff1a;此处通过if()函数识别金额正负输出支出/收入。本文不考虑这种方法&#xff0c;主要是通过…

excel打开空白如何解决

有时候不知道怎么搞的&#xff0c;双击打开某个excel文件&#xff0c;却发现什么也没有&#xff0c;这时怎么办呢&#xff1f; 很简单&#xff0c;修复下&#xff0c;不行就联机修复。 我的是office 365&#xff0c;点击开始–设置–应用&#xff0c;找到office&#xff0c;点…

每次打开excel文件都会出现两个窗口(mysql for excel),一个是空白的sheet1,另一个是自己的文档

目录 一、问题描述 二、问题原因 三、解决步骤 3.1 Office解决步骤 3.2 WPS解决步骤 一、问题描述 每次打开Excel&#xff08;WPS、Office都会出现&#xff0c;当前版本是Office2016&#xff09;文件都会出现两个窗口,一个是空白的sheet1&#xff0c;&#xff0c;另一个是…

每次打开EXCEL文件都会出现一个空白sheet1窗口

最近突然发现&#xff0c;每次打开一个Excel文件时&#xff0c;会自动新建一个空白的sheet1窗口&#xff0c;每次都要手动关闭&#xff0c;十分烦人。 排查之后&#xff0c;是因为电脑最近安装了MySQL&#xff0c;Excel加入了一个MySQL for Excel 加载项导致的。 知道了原因&…

如何打开 Excel VBA 及 我的第一个代码

VBA是一种宏语言&#xff0c;能完成许多重复繁琐的操作&#xff0c;使工作处理就会变得很高效。在office内WORD、Excel、PPT等都内置了VBA。以下主要讲Excel上的运用&#xff1a; 一、打开VBA方法&#xff1a; 方法1&#xff1a;在Excel界面使用快捷键AltF11 方法2&#xff1a…